About the Role Our client is seeking a motivated Junior Development Manager to provide development planning and delivery support. Reporting to the Sr. Development Manager, you will be a part of a property development group that are looking to grow their team due to a rapid expansion in their pipeline of projects. You will be responsible for managing the Development Approval, Design Coordination, Feasibility Study, Purchasers/Client Management, Sales & Marketing involved in the residential, mix-use and industrial developments. The Key Duties This role is ideally suited to a property and/or building and construction professional with 2 or more years experience in residential developments/projects. ● Work with the Development Management Team on strategic construction and development proposals ● Engagement, coordination and management of consultants, constructions teams and external advisors ● Liaising with Local and State Government authorities and relevant statutory authorities ● Coordinate planning and design documentation, including Development Applications ● Monitor the performance of the development projects and their compliance with the development vision ● Manage the key components of the development, including feasibilities, project costs, construction estimates, quality control, risk management and project timetable ● Coordinate with financiers, sales agents, valuers and project QS/ Superintendents ● Liaise and coordinate with various real estate agents and property valuers ● Maintain compliant project record documentation ● Utilize software to create reports and feasibilities for various projects.
